Hey Yuppy not sure if you are aware but the X6 is not a full carbon boom (only the tail piece is carbon) so it's not an apples for apples comparison against the enigma or chinook 100% carbon booms.
For the record I've used the X6 a few times and I'm not a fan by any means (or a fan of any ally boom) You would have to be crazy to go any ally boom over a carbon in my opinion.
